mountain, summit
This is the highest point of Antigua, 402 meter (1.319) feet above sea level. A one-hour climb will take you to the top of this highest point on Antigua, from which you can glimpse the neighboring islands of Montserrat and Saint Kitts.
It was formerly known as Boggy Peak but was renamed in honor of Barack Obama on August 4th, 2009.
